Luan "Tarzan" Chagas is a 30-year-old Brazilian welterweight trained out of Curitiba under Gile Ribeiro. He arrived in the UFC in May 2016 with a focus on finishing opponents, and his record of 15-3-1 reflects a fighter who delivers action. Chagas has shown the ability to win by either knockout or submission, with 40% of his wins coming by striking and 60% by submission, giving him a versatile threat profile.
Fighting at welterweight, one of the UFC's deepest and most competitive divisions, Chagas has recorded notable victories over Jim Wallhead (submission) and Anderson Silva (submission), as well as a knockout win against Siyar Bahadurzada. He has also shown he can compete in tough matches, drawing with Sergio Moraes at UFC 198. His striking defense sits at 62% and his takedown defense at 86%, indicating a well-rounded approach to both standing and grappling exchanges.
Chagas remains active in the division and continues to pursue opportunities in a stacked welterweight field. While he has not yet reached title contention, his finish rate and varied skill set make him a dangerous matchup for any fighter at 170 pounds.
